Laura K. White is a scholar working on Molecular Biology, Epidemiology and Virology. According to data from OpenAlex, Laura K. White has authored 15 papers receiving a total of 720 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Molecular Biology, 3 papers in Epidemiology and 2 papers in Virology. Recurrent topics in Laura K. White's work include RNA and protein synthesis mechanisms (6 papers), RNA modifications and cancer (5 papers) and ATP Synthase and ATPases Research (4 papers). Laura K. White is often cited by papers focused on RNA and protein synthesis mechanisms (6 papers), RNA modifications and cancer (5 papers) and ATP Synthase and ATPases Research (4 papers). Laura K. White collaborates with scholars based in United States, Poland and France. Laura K. White's co-authors include Jerry W. Shay, Woodring E. Wright, Robert Fillingame, J Hermolin, James P. Snyder, Richard K. Plemper, Jay R. Hesselberth, Andrew Prussia, Tina M. Sali and David M. Alvarado and has published in prestigious journals such as Nucleic Acids Research, Journal of Biological Chemistry and Nature Communications.
